Marriott (and other hotel) bookings
When booking on Marriott, and many other travel sites, why do they ask if it is a personal trip or a business trip? What is the consequence of calling it business when it’s actually personal, and vice versa? Is there a cost difference?
It’s probably just some internal metric that they like to track to know who they cater to. It shouldn’t ever change the rate
Agreed. Car rental companies do that too
